Why It Matters

One of the first ASAI-brand properties in Bangkok, owned by Dusit International. The Biggy Bunk room — a 31 sqm quad room with two sets of bunk beds — is genuinely unusual for this hotel tier and popular with groups of friends. The hotel has a strong community focus, hosting local experiences like Muay Thai outings, photography walks, and Thai cooking classes.

ASAI Bangkok Sathorn sits on a quiet, tree-lined stretch of Soi Sathorn 12 — one of those low-key sois that feels more like a neighbourhood than a thoroughfare. The hotel opened in May 2023 with 106 rooms, a street-food-inspired Thai restaurant, and a lobby that triples as a bar, co-working space, and social hub. Rooms are compact but thoughtfully designed with clean Asian-inspired aesthetics — great beds, rain showers, and 43-inch smart TVs. No pool, which is the most common complaint, but Chong Nonsi BTS station is right on the doorstep, so the rest of Bangkok is entirely accessible.

Biggy Bunk
Quad

Biggy Bunk

The hotel's signature room concept — 31 sqm with two sets of bunk beds sleeping four adults. A genuinely fun option for a group of friends or a family with older kids. The room has a proper work desk, 43-inch Smart LED TV, and all the same amenities as the standard rooms. Substantially bigger than anything else in the inventory and priced to make the per-person cost very competitive.

Cosy
Standard

Cosy

The entry-level room and the most common at the hotel. Seventeen square metres sounds tight on paper, but the layout is efficient — king-size bed, small work desk, mini fridge, and a rain shower. Clean, modern Asian-inspired design with a 43-inch Smart LED TV and full-body mirror. City view included.

Cosy Twin
Standard

Cosy Twin

The only twin-bed option in the standard range and slightly larger at 20 sqm. Two single beds make it the go-to for travel companions who want their own sleeping space. Same amenities as the Cosy line — rain shower, 43-inch TV, work desk, mini fridge. City view.

Body and Mind
24-Hour Fitness CentreComplimentary

Well-equipped gym open 24 hours, with cardio machines and weight training equipment. Complimentary for all hotel guests. Note: the gym is near some guest rooms (particularly around floor 3), so late-night sessions may cause noise disturbance for neighbours.

Gastronomic Journey
House of Flavours Thai Cooking Class

Hands-on cooking class led by the hotel's chef. Learn to make three Thai classics: Pomelo Salad, Pad Thai with Shrimp, and Mango Sticky Rice. Runs for two people minimum and is priced per pair. Advance booking required.

Nature Exploration
Photowalk

Guided neighbourhood photography walk around Sathorn led by a photography expert. Covers the local sois, street art, temples, and hidden corners of the area while teaching street photography techniques.

Local Connections
Thai Boxing Match at Rajadamnern Stadium

Hotel-arranged tickets to a live Muay Thai fight at Rajadamnern Boxing Stadium, one of Bangkok's most famous and historic fight venues. The hotel facilitates the booking and provides context on the rituals and culture behind each match.

Business
Co-Working Lounge / LobbyComplimentary

The ground-floor lobby and SOI Bangkok restaurant function as a co-working space during the day, with ample power sockets and connectivity. Good for digital nomads or anyone who needs to work outside the room.

Wellness
No Swimming Pool

ASAI Bangkok Sathorn does not have a swimming pool. This is the most frequently mentioned limitation in guest reviews.
